1. Selection of size


When choosing a cable size,


a. Select the specification according to the allowable current of the wire and the load current;


b. Select specifications according to operating voltage reduction.


For example, the load and comprehensive factors of the wire must be considered. For example, the shorter the time of the cable, the lower the operating voltage, so there are more cable specifications that can be selected according to the allowable current. On the contrary, if the cable is too long, the working voltage will be greatly reduced, and the size of the cable needs to be increased.
